Gillian Reny was 18 years old when the bombs went off at the Boston Marathon finish line. She was rushed to the Brigham for care, and because of the Brigham's heroic work, they were able to save her life and both of her legs. Grateful for the Brigham team that saved Gillian, the Reny family established the Stepping Strong Fund in 2014. The Fund had an immediate impact on trauma research and innovation, and in 2017, the Fund expanded into a physical Center in the Hale Building for Transformative Medicine.

Through the Marathon Team, I have learned that trauma has no boundaries: it can affect anyone, anywhere, at any time. In fact, traumatic injury is the leading cause of death of children and adults up to the age of 44. Trauma research remains an underrepresented and underfunded field. The Stepping Strong Center focuses on medical, psychological and social strategies to address the impact of trauma and how to prevent it.
